Comprehending Coast FIRE
Coast FIRE is a financial method that allows people to reach a state of financial independence without requiring to strongly collect wealth. The crux of Coast FIRE is accomplishing a savings number that will grow with time to support one's Retirement Strategy needs without more contributions. For this reason, it highlights reaching a point where you can "coast" towards retirement without the pressure of conserving more throughout your working years.

Determining your Coast FIRE number involves a few steps. Here's a breakdown:
Step 1: Determine Your Required Retirement Savings
To discover just how much you need at retirement, consider your yearly expenses throughout retirement. A typical guideline of thumb is to use 25 times your yearly expenditures (utilizing the 4% safe withdrawal rate).
Formula:
[\ text Needed Retirement Savings = \ text Annual Expenses \ times 25]Step 2: Estimate Your Expected Growth Rate
Assuming that your financial investments yield a typical yearly return, the majority of people use a conservative price quote of about 5-7% for stock market investments.
Step 3: Calculate Your Current Retirement Savings
Take a look at your existing pension, savings, and investments. This consists of 401( k) s, IRAs, brokerage accounts, and any other financial investments.
Step 4: Time Until You Reach Coast FIRE
Estimate the variety of years you can keep working before you reach retirement age. Preferably, this is the time frame in which your current savings will grow to the needed amount without more contributions.
Step 5: Perform the Calculation
Using the above elements, you can utilize this formula to calculate your Coast FIRE number:
Formula:
[\ text Current Retirement Savings Calculator \ times (1 + \ text Growth Rate )^ \ text Years = \ text Required Retirement Savings]
Example Calculation:
ParameterWorthAnnual Expenses₤ 50,000Required Retirement Savings₤ 1,250,000Present Retirement Savings₤ 300,000Growth Rate6% (0.06 )Years Until RetirementTwenty years
Utilizing the Calculation:
The savings would grow as follows:
[\ text Future Value = 300,000 \ times (1 + 0.06) ^ 20 \ approx 1,024,800]
In this example, the person would be roughly ₤ 225,200 except their needed cost savings at retirement, suggesting they would still need to conserve or consider alternative methods to bridge the space.

What is the precise Coast FIRE number?
The Coast FIRE number differs for everybody, depending on specific expenses, savings, and financial investment returns. Calculate it utilizing the solutions supplied to discover yours.
2. How does Coast FIRE differ from conventional FIRE?
Coast FIRE involves reaching a savings objective enabling for retirement without further contributions, while traditional FIRE needs a more aggressive saving method to achieve financial independence faster.
3. Is Coast FIRE attainable for everyone?
While achievable for lots of, it needs careful planning, disciplined cost savings, and a clear understanding of individual financial requirements.
4. Can I still conserve while pursuing Coast FIRE?
Definitely! Individuals can still contribute to their cost savings, but the primary principle focuses on permitting those accumulated cost savings to grow.
5. What types of financial investments are best for Coast FIRE?
Investments that provide development potential, such as stocks, index funds, or real estate, are often recommended. A diversified portfolio generally offers the very best returns.
